The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) of Unitil (UTL) as of Sep 10, 2026 is 17.93 %. In the previous year,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) was 17.68 % — a change of 1.42% (higher).

Unitil Stock analysis

What does Unitil do? Unitil Corp is an American energy company based in Hampton, New Hampshire. The company was founded in 1984 and has since continually expanded and diversified its business. Originally starting as a power supplier in New Hampshire, the company soon developed gas supply capabilities. Today, Unitil Corp offers a variety of energy and services, including electricity, natural gas, street lighting, energy services, and more. Unitil Corp is divided into three separate divisions: Unitil North, Unitil South, and Unitil Public Lighting. Unitil North provides electricity and natural gas services in New Hampshire and Maine. Unitil South offers the same services in Massachusetts. The Public Lighting division of Unitil manages street lighting in all three states. In all divisions, Unitil Corp offers a variety of products and services to meet the needs of its customers. Power supply is generated through a mix of owned power plants and purchasing electricity from the grid. Unitil Corp is dedicated to promoting renewable energy and utilizes wind power and solar energy to contribute to their energy supply. Unitil Corp also works closely with customers to provide energy services tailored to their specific needs. This includes energy efficiency consultations, financing options for energy-efficient upgrades, and energy-saving programs. In addition to their energy and utility services, Unitil is also expanding into other areas such as infrared services and electrical installation. The goal is to offer a comprehensive range of services tailored to their customers' needs. The company is known for its high customer satisfaction and commitment to the environment. Unitil Corp has numerous initiatives and programs aimed at reducing their CO2 emissions, improving energy efficiency, and promoting renewable energy. This has contributed to the company gaining a growing number of customers. In summary, Unitil Corp is a versatile energy company that offers a wide range of services, products, and initiatives. The company has diversified since its founding but continues to provide top-notch energy supply options. With a focus on customer satisfaction and environmental protection, Unitil Corp has earned an excellent reputation and is expected to continue playing a significant role in the region's energy supply. ROCE Details

Unraveling Unitil's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E)

Unitil's Return on Capital Employed (ROCE) is a financial metric that measures the company's profitability and efficiency with respect to the capital employed. It is calculated by dividing earnings before interest and tax (EBIT) by the employed capital. A higher ROCE indicates that the company is effectively utilizing its capital to generate profits.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Analyzing Unitil's ROCE annually provides valuable insights into its efficiency in using its capital to generate profits. An increasing ROCE indicates improved profitability and operational efficiency, whereas a decrease might signal potential issues in capital utilization or business operations.

Impact on Investments

Unitil's ROCE is a critical factor for investors and analysts for evaluating the company’s efficiency and profitability. A higher ROCE can make the company an attractive investment, as it often signifies that the firm is generating adequate profits from its employed capital.

Interpreting ROCE Fluctuations

Changes in Unitil’s ROCE are attributed to variations in EBIT or the capital employed. These fluctuations offer insights into the company’s operational efficiency, financial performance, and strategic financial management, assisting investors in making informed investment decisions.

ROCE is a profitability measure and stands for Return on Capital Employed or the return on invested capital. The measure shows the ratio of operating profit to the interest-bearing capital employed. The higher the return on capital employed, the more profitable a company operates and the higher the important free cash flow. The free cash flow refers to the portion of profits that is not needed for expanding the company at the end of a period, but is available to shareholders.
